3-Year-Old Child’s Death, Wife in Vegetative State… Found Smile Again 4 Months Later (‘Marriage Hell’)

[Tearful Past Turned into Smiles After Four Months: ‘Marriage Hell’ Update]

According to TV Report journalist Nam Geum-ju, the public’s attention was drawn to one of the ‘six couples’ from the show ‘Marriage Hell’ due to their deeply moving story. On the August 18th broadcast of MBC’s ‘Oh Eun-young Report-Marriage Hell,’ an update was provided on their lives.

In the episode, the husband’s emotional journey from appearing alone for the first time on ‘Marriage Hell’ was shared. At that time, he revealed that out of their four children, their third child had died of a brain hemorrhage after multiple surgeries due to Moyamoya disease. A year after diagnosis, the child passed away.

The wife also suffered from the same disease, resulting in a vegetative state diagnosis. Her husband took care of her at home for three and a half years after spending a year and a half in the hospital. While juggling work, raising three children, and providing detailed care for his wife, he barely got any rest due to his wife’s frequent awakenings at night. Dr. Oh Eun-young advised that physical and time limitations are inevitable, and it’s not about love.

The husband’s wish was to know whether his wife would be thankful or resentful, if she wanted him to continue caring or to let her go, and he expressed these feelings tearfully. Dr. Oh reassured him that his dedication was not a burden to his wife, leading to an emotional outburst from him.

Four months later, the family experienced significant changes. The husband created an SNS account to share their daily life, aiming to provide hope to those struggling and seeking comfort. He embraced the advice to “be happy,” stating it was only then he realized for the first time that family happiness starts with personal well-being.

One small step towards change included shaving his head by himself, while his eldest son supported his YouTube content efforts despite finding them somewhat childish.

Messages poured in from his wife’s college friends, including a notable one from Ha Won-mi, wife of baseball player Choo Shin-soo, urging her to recover soon.

Family meals became more relaxed as the children began to open up about their feelings, no longer burdened by sorrow. The eldest son noted a renewed sense of hope and motivation, appreciating the change post-filming.

Conversations with a counseling teacher allowed the children to share previously unspoken concerns, leading the husband to express gratitude to ‘Marriage Hell’ for breathing new life into their family.
